UNC Women's Basketball Notebook: Win Over NC State Win Boosts UNC's Chance To Host In March


North Carolina, despite losing to a lower-body injury, losing the rebounding battle by 20, and trailing by five with a minute-and-a-half to go, defeated the Wolfpack 66-65 at home. With Sunday's victory, the Tar Heels are now fourth in the ACC standings behind Notre Dame, N.C. State, and Duke. The Tar Heels are 2-1 against those teams. (Inside Carolina)
